A truly custom build — this rare Fiat Ducato with a 3.0L engine and automatic transmission was transformed into a one-of-a-kind campervan designed specifically for Olga and her cat. A surfing enthusiast, Olga had a clear vision for her dream van, and we were excited to bring it to life.

This camper was designed with a strong focus on functionality and originality. Olga wanted a spacious kitchen, an airy interior, a retractable toilet, and the ability to enjoy meals outdoors. To meet these needs, we decided to fully separate the cab from the living space. Just behind the cab, we installed a large L-shaped kitchen that provides ample prep space and an open feel.

Next comes a full-sized shower, complete with a slide-out composting toilet system equipped with mechanical ventilation for improved comfort. Moving further back, we added two seating areas with a compact table in between — perfect for working or dining. At the rear of the van is a full-size bed positioned under a massive skylight that floods the interior with natural light.

Under the bed, we built a highly functional gear garage with large pull-out drawers and open storage compartments. The right side of the storage area was extended all the way to the front seats, allowing room for surfboards up to 2.5 meters in length.

Another unique feature is the slide-out table and bench system located in the rear trunk area. In just seconds, it transforms into an outdoor dining or chill-out spot.

Even though the base vehicle is a mid-size L2 model, the interior feels remarkably spacious thanks to the clever layout and the van’s generous width. Olga asked for natural materials, so the cabinetry was crafted from exotic plywood finished with a white wash — giving the space a warm, homey vibe.

On the roof, we designed a custom platform finished with composite decking. It holds a large solar panel and provides a roomy, elevated spot for relaxing, dining, or soaking in the views. We also installed retractable support bars — perfect for hanging Brazilian hammocks.

SYSTEMS

Off-grid electrical system

320W solar panel

220Ah battery

Victron Orion DC-DC charger (charges while driving)

MaxxFan Dome shower ventilation

80L Dometic fridge

Truma hot water system

Diesel heater
